Website: stuartwinston.com
Exercise caution when interacting with this website.
The website content is filled with several red flags that are commonly associated with scam or fraudulent financial platforms: Unrealistic Promises: The website makes grandiose claims about redefining standards, delivering excellence, and ensuring triumph for clients. Such exaggerated promises are often used to lure unsuspecting individuals. Vague and Ambiguous Information: The website lacks specific details about the company's operations, trading strategies, or the team behind the platform. Legitimate financial institutions typically provide transparent and detailed information. Highly Volatile and Unpredictable Market Claims: The mention of specific amounts like "$541.27" and "$147,547,106" without proper context or explanation is a common tactic in financial scams to create a sense of urgency and excitement. Use of Cryptocurrency and Blockchain Jargon: While legitimate platforms may deal with cryptocurrencies, the excessive use of technical jargon and buzzwords like "smart contracts," "decentralized affiliate app," and "hoqu platform" can be a tactic to confuse and impress visitors without providing substantial information. Lack of Regulatory Information: The website does not clearly state its regulatory status or provide verifiable licensing information. This is a major red flag, as legitimate financial institutions are required to be transparent about their regulatory compliance. Unsubstantiated Claims of Global Recognition: The website claims to be "globally renowned" and have clients from over 65 countries, but there is no verifiable evidence or external recognition to support these assertions. Generic and Overused Testimonials: The names of supposed clients and team members are provided, but these could be fabricated or generic stock images. Legitimate testimonials are usually more detailed and verifiable. High-Risk Investment Warning: The disclaimer at the bottom of the page, warning about the high level of risk associated with trading financial instruments, is often used as a legal shield by fraudulent platforms. Lack of Clear Contact Information: The website provides a generic email address and a vague physical address, which is insufficient for a legitimate financial institution. Scammers often use such minimal contact details to avoid direct communication. In summary, the website exhibits multiple characteristics commonly associated with financial scams, including unrealistic promises, vague information, and a lack of verifiable credentials. It is crucial for individuals to exercise extreme caution and conduct thorough research before engaging with any online financial platform, especially if it involves high-risk investments or trading."
